400 sounds like a lot of calories for someone of your weight to burn in 30 minutes of cardio. Your HRM might be estimating your calorie burn too high. There are several different ways to estimate calorie burn, and I found mine was estimating way too high. Now, I just take the average heart rate for the time I was…
